When Politics Meets Poetry: A Clash at the National Eisteddfod

Cultural festivals are often seen as spaces of unity, where language, art, and heritage converge to celebrate shared identity. Yet, even within these celebratory confines, political tensions can surface, revealing deeper divides about belonging and representation. A recent incident at the National Eisteddfod of Wales, involving a Member of the Senedd from Reform UK, has ignited a debate about inclusivity, language, and political presence in cultural spaces.

The Member of the Senedd (MS), representing Reform UK, reported being confronted by attendees who questioned her right to attend the event. The Eisteddfod, a cornerstone of Welsh culture, celebrates the Welsh language and arts. For some, the presence of a politician from a party that has been critical of certain devolution policies felt incongruous with the festival’s spirit.

The MS described the encounter as unsettling, noting that she was told she did not belong there. This incident highlights the complex interplay between politics and culture in Wales. While the Eisteddfod is open to all, it is also a space where national identity is strongly asserted, and political views can sometimes be interpreted through the lens of cultural loyalty.

Supporters of the MS argue that political diversity should be welcomed in all public spaces, including cultural festivals. They contend that excluding voices based on political affiliation undermines the democratic values of openness and dialogue. Conversely, critics suggest that the festival is a sanctuary for Welsh language and culture, and political figures who oppose certain aspects of Welsh autonomy may be viewed with suspicion.

The organizers of the Eisteddfod have emphasized their commitment to inclusivity, stating that the event is for everyone regardless of political belief. They encourage respectful engagement and discourage harassment, aiming to maintain the festival as a positive and welcoming environment for all participants and visitors.
